| void Thyra::NOXNonlinearSolver::setGroup | ( | const Teuchos::RCP< NOX::Thyra::Group > & | group | ) | 
Power user function to set the NOX solution Group. Normally, this will be created automatically but there are exceptional use cases where we need to set manually.
| [in] | group | The nox group with the initial guess | 
| void Thyra::NOXNonlinearSolver::setPrecOp | ( | const Teuchos::RCP< ::Thyra::PreconditionerBase< double >> & | precOp, | 
| const Teuchos::RCP< ::Thyra::PreconditionerFactoryBase< double >> & | precFactory = Teuchos::null,  | 
        ||
| const bool | updatePreconditioner = true  | 
        ||
| ) | 
Users can optionally set the preconditioner.
| [in] | precOp | The preconditioner operator | 
| [in] | precFactory | Optional preconditioner factory | 
| [in] | updatePreconditioner | Optional flag, if true the Group will automatically update the preconditioner using precFactory or model evalautor |
